Condividi tramite


Interfaccia _DTE

Aggiornamento: novembre 2007

L'oggetto di primo livello nel modello a oggetti di automazione di Visual Studio. Fare riferimento a _DTE per informazioni su questa funzionalità. Non creare un'istanza da questa classe.

Spazio dei nomi:  EnvDTE
Assembly:  EnvDTE (in EnvDTE.dll)

Sintassi

<GuidAttribute("04A72314-32E9-48E2-9B87-A63603454F3E")> _
Public Interface _DTE

Dim instance As _DTE
[GuidAttribute("04A72314-32E9-48E2-9B87-A63603454F3E")]
public interface _DTE
[GuidAttribute(L"04A72314-32E9-48E2-9B87-A63603454F3E")]
public interface class _DTE
public interface _DTE

Note

L'oggetto _DTE viene fornito dal metodo OnConnection, implementato durante la creazione di un componente aggiuntivo. L'oggetto _DTE corrisponde all'oggetto Application in Visual Basic.

Per accedere alle proprietà specifiche di un progetto quale VBProjects o CSharpProjects, utilizzare la sintassi DTE.GetObject("VBProjects").

Per informazioni dettagliate sui riferimenti allo spazio dei nomi EnvDTE e all'oggetto _DTE, consultare Procedura: ottenere riferimenti agli oggetti DTE e DTE2.

Esempi

Sub DTEExample()
  Dim objTextDoc As TextDocument
  Dim objEP As EditPoint
  
  'Create a new text document.
  DTE.ItemOperations.NewFile("General\Text File")
  'Get a handle to the new document.
  Set objTextDoc = DTE.ActiveDocument.Object("TextDocument")
  Set objEP = objTextDoc.StartPoint.CreateEditPoint
  'Create an EditPoint and add some text.
  objEP.Insert "A test sentence."
End Sub

Vedere anche

Riferimenti

Membri _DTE

Spazio dei nomi EnvDTE

Altre risorse

Riferimenti agli assembly di automazione e all'oggetto DTE2